
The disease course and prognosis of work fitness were studied in 66 patients with acute interstitial nephritis (AIN). In 68 patients, the disease onset was preceded by antibiotic treatment. The main disease symptom consisted in creatininemia of varying degree, disappearing on the 5th-10th day of the disorder. Prognosis in AIN is favourable. The working capacity gets restored 2-4 months after the disease onset.
